Changelog — DigestForge scheduler, 2024-09-03. Rotated the batch-signing credential used by the digest scheduler when it hands jobs to the Mailloom dispatcher. Old credential expired per the quarterly policy; revoked same day. All queued digest batches were re-signed and replayed — no duplicates sent. New hires: the scheduler rejects any batch signed with a retired credential, so never copy key material from old runbooks. Current credential follows.

deploy key for hahof-tagep: bky6_YcdejG

Subject: DR drill Thursday — Confalloy hot-reload path

On-call: Thursday's disaster-recovery drill exercises Confalloy's config hot-reload. We will push a deliberately malformed config to the Ridgway cluster and confirm the watcher rejects it without a restart. If hot-reload wedges and services pin to stale config, you'll need to unseal the emergency config vault to push a manual override. Expect noisy alerts between 14:00 and 15:00. The vault's recovery passphrase is below.

unlock words, hahaf-fajeg: quenmir-belius

Subject: On-call handover — deep-link routing

Hi Renna,

Handing over from my shift. The Larkspur mobile app's deep-link router started misrouting profile links to the home tab after yesterday's 3.8 release. Root cause looks like a regex change in the route matcher; I've left a draft revert in review with reproduction steps attached. Android is affected, iOS is not. Watch the deep-link failure dashboard overnight. If the revert needs sign-off before I'm back, you can reach the mobile platform lead directly.

escalation mailbox, yawep-fahog: fenwyn_olidor@qirvancorp.internal